Available from mid August this two bedroom ground floor apartment is situated within the contemporary Cotton House development. Positioned ideally in Digbeth, the property is within walking distance to the Bullring, New Street Station, Chinese Quarter and the Mailbox.
Furnished to a high standard the apartment briefly comprises: Large open plan living/kitchen area with integrated appliances including fridge/freezer and washer/dryer, two large double bedrooms master with en suite, separate family bathroom with shower over bath.
Externally the development features communal gardens, seating areas and bike store. This property also benefits from having one secure allocated parking space.
Digbeth is a popular neighbourhood close to central Birmingham. This highly desirable area features many popular bars, pubs, shops, and coffee houses, within the setting of Birmingham's former industrial heartland. Recent developments further connect the area to the surrounding areas, with a tramline currently under construction due to connect to the city centre and HS2.
